    I would check the DOS files used for upgrade what exact model they support to flash.

    BU19M1.exe -mlist

    If your model is not there maybe you can use the -m parameter of BU19M1.exe to change the model from D to C. I am not sure about the exact format of the command but I see it listed in the optional parameters.

    Also you can use the -d parameter which ignores everything and just flashes the BIOS file. If you know you have the correct file you can try it. It will ignore battery/AC charger/CRC error in case of modded BIOS/etc and proceed with flashing.

    Last resort if the above are not working for you, use a flash programmer and dump the C model BIOS and flash it on the D model.

    Hope it helps...

    -d will ignore missing battery, or if you have battery will ignore charger connection and will ignore CRC errors if you modded a BIOS file but you still want to flash it. Practically will flash the rom file no matter what.

    I use it always with modded files because otherwise I cannot do it except using the direct programmer on the chip itself.
